Xiris was founded in August 1989 as Xiris Inc., a private company aiming to develop custom machine vision systems for the manufacturing sector throughout eastern Canada and North Eastern USA. It quickly became apparent however, that for Xiris to survive, it had to sell products where it could re-use some of its technology on repeat system sales.
So, in 1992, Xiris released a software package that included many of its developed software algorithms into a library. That product became the World’s first Machine Vision software toolset for Windows. The company began selling the software product to a number of different machine vision developers around the world, creating distribution channels across North America, Europe and the Far East. Xiris operated as two groups: a software group to support the software product and the custom systems group to build machine vision systems.
In 1996, the company was sold to CRS Robotics, a Canadian public company. Within months of the transaction CRS was in a downward financial spiral and was desperate to raise funds. After 8 months an agreement was reached for a group of employees to purchase the assets of the machine vision group and founded a new company, Xiris Automation Inc., in January 1998.
While part of CRS, the decision was made to abandon custom system design and develop standard products using machine vision technology to ensure the long term viability of the company. After an extensive industry search, the Optical Disc market was identified and in 1997, Xiris introduced its first system for the Media industry. This was quickly followed later that year with a prototype Ident Code system for the Optical Disc market.
Having found a nice little niche market, Xiris became solely focused on this market in 2001, expanding its product line with a Print Check. This product was enhanced, when a complete dealer network was set up in Japan, Korea, Taiwan, Europe and Brazil in 2002 to help grow revenues .
In 2003, Xiris established a European office near Hamburg, Germany with a one man sales office. By 2004, Xiris became the largest seller of Ident Code systems in the world and the leading technology provider of inspection systems for optical disc printing and packaging. By 2005, over 1000 systems had been sold to the Optical Disc market.
The pace of development continued, as Xiris developed a process of Kai-zen, continuous product development to constantly improve its products to meet the needs of its global marketplace. Additional products came along including a Disc Orientation and Read side inspection system, also for the Optical Disc business.
To reflect the growing markets of Asia, Xiris opened a single sales office in India in 2007.
As the Optical Disc market matures, Xiris management is looking for additional markets to pursue that are willing to adopt new advanced technology. Two new identified industry segments for Xiris’ inspection systems are Corrective Eyewear and the Steel Tubing industry. Xiris is currently pursuing these sectors for optical quality control.
